Slow Cooker Chili Cheese Dip
This Slow Cooker Chili Cheese Dip is always the hit of the party! And it's so easy to make! Sometimes called "white trash dip," it's made with just three ingredients. Just dump them all into the Crock Pot, stir and heat!

1 lb. hot Italian sausage 2 8-ounce blocks cream cheese softened 1 can tomatoes and chilies original 1 can tomatoes and chiles spicy
Brown sausage in a skillet and drain.
Combine cream cheese, canned tomatoes and chilies and sausage in a slow cooker. Stir to combine.
Cook on high heat for an hour, until melted and heated through. (You can also cook on low heat for several hours.)
Reduce heat to low or warm and serve with your choice of tortilla or corn chips.
